Model 7 has a .110 tip opening.
It comes with a cap and ligature.
JodyJazz describes a big, broad tone, more harmonics, increased projection, cleaner articulation, and altissimo response.
JodyJazz recommends trying a slightly harder reed because the DV facing has more curve than usual.
